Solution for 6z+4=4z-6 equation:



6z+4=4z-6
We move all terms to the left:
6z+4-(4z-6)=0
We get rid of parentheses
6z-4z+6+4=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
2z+10=0
We move all terms containing z to the left, all other terms to the right
2z=-10
z=-10/2
z=-5
